The Rise of AI in Toy Manufacturing
The rapid advancement of artificial intelligence (AI) has significantly influenced various industries, including toy manufacturing. One notable development is the emergence of AI-generated action figures, a trend highlighted in recent articles such as those available on Real Simple. These toys are not only innovative but also customizable, catering to individual preferences more efficiently than traditional production methods.
In toy manufacturing, AI is reshaping design processes and production techniques. By leveraging AI algorithms, manufacturers can create toys that align more closely with consumer desires, boosting sales and customer satisfaction. AI-driven data analytics play a pivotal role in identifying trends and predicting future demands, allowing companies to stay ahead in a competitive market.
The integration of AI in toy manufacturing not only enhances design flexibility but also optimizes supply chain management. Automated systems powered by AI can manage inventory levels, predict shortages, and even automate restocking processes. This level of precision and efficiency in operations reduces waste and lowers costs, translating to more competitive pricing for consumers.
As AI continues to evolve, its role in toy manufacturing is expected to expand, potentially leading to more personalized and interactive toys. The use of AI could also foster innovative educational toys that adapt to a child's learning pace and style, encouraging more engaging and effective learning experiences. However, these advancements come with challenges, such as ensuring data privacy and addressing ethical concerns related to children's data usage and AI interactions.

Challenges and Controversies
The realm of AI-generated action figures has become a burgeoning field, bringing with it a host of challenges and controversies. As this technology advances, one major issue that has emerged is the potential for copyright infringement. When AI is employed to design figures, it might unintentionally mimic existing designs, leading to disputes with original creators. This situation raises questions about who holds the intellectual property rights—the AI developers, the users, or the original figure designers. To delve deeper into the intricacies of these issues, a close exploration of instances where AI has infringed upon copyrights is essential. For more insights on the developments in AI-generated action figures, one can refer to the detailed discussion at Real Simple.
Controversies in AI-generated action figures are not only confined to legal matters but also extend into ethical and cultural territories. Consumers and critics alike express concerns over the potential homogenization of artistic creativity, where AI may prioritize efficiency over artistic depth and diversity. The impact on employment within creative sectors cannot be ignored either, as AI tools might replace human designers leading to job losses or shifts. Public reactions have been mixed, with some enthusiasts praising the innovation and accessibility AI brings, while others caution against over-reliance on technology.
